According to a report on sleep deprivation by the Centers for Disease Control and Prevention, the proportion of California residents who reported insufficient rest or sleep during each of the preceding 30 days is 0.081, while this proportion is 0.09 for Oregon residents. These data are based on simple random samples of 11505 California and 4766 Oregon residents. Let p1p1 be the proportion of California residents and p2p2 be the proportion of Oregon residents, and report all answers to 4 decimal places.

1. What are the correct hypotheses for conducting a hypothesis test to determine if these data provide strong evidence the rate of sleep deprivation is different for the two states. (Reminder: check conditions)

A. H0:p1−p2=0H0:p1−p2=0 , HA:p1−p2>0HA:p1−p2>0
B. H0:p1−p2=0H0:p1−p2=0 , HA:p1−p2<0HA:p1−p2<0
C. H0:p1−p2=0H0:p1−p2=0 , HA:p1−p2≠0HA:p1−p2≠0
